Glossy, Glamorous, Expensive
by thoca ,May 29 '06
Pros: Beautiful Photography
Cons: Cost (order direct wallpaper.com for best price.)
I fell in love with the photography in this magazine and found my self at borders searching out each issue as it was released.

The magazine is the ultimate in outstanding design and glossy travel. If you want to discuss the geopolitical climate in the far east don't bother looking here. But if you want to know where the new hot restaurant is in Dubai you have found your place. It's not likely that I'm going to be shopping for a pair of $2000 shoes or a alligator handbag any time soon but I still enjoy the accessibility of the authors of this magazine. My subscription is definitely a guilty pleasure.
